Yes, Jet has had a new beer named after him ... it's called "Golden Jet" and was brewed by Andy, at the Fulflood Arms in Winchester, especially for the Beer Festival held at their sister pub The Queen Inn in Winchester. It was sold at the Beer Festival over the bank holiday weekend 4 - 7 May.
As far as I know, it wasn't named after Jet because of him having given up the drink (although he had!!) ... it was named after him as a tribute and so that the beer could be sold to raise funds for the Jet Harris Memorial Fund at The Queen Inn Beer Festival. Janet, Barry and I were there and I've just heard that they raised £700 for the Fund over the weekend. So, a big thank you to Clive (landlord of The Queen Inn) and to Andy - his son.
